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by STMicroelectronics N.V. is dated June 24, 2003. The report serves to disclose a press release issued on June 23, 2003, regarding the company's inclusion in major stock market indices. STMicroelectronics operates as a global leader in semiconductor solutions, with shares traded on the NYSE, Euronext Paris, and the Milan Stock Exchange.

Material Changes
The primary material change disclosed is the addition of STMicroelectronics to the Philadelphia Stock Exchange Semiconductor Sector Index (SOX) effective June 23, 2003. The company is also noted to have been added to the Dow Jones Technology Titans 30 Index on the same date. Based on the closing stock price of June 20, 2003, the company is positioned within the top 50th percentile of the SOX.
Guidance, Outlook, and Management Commentary
Management commentary focuses on the prestige of the index inclusions rather than financial guidance. Lynn Morgen, Group Vice President of Corporate Development, stated that the selection reflects the company's performance track record and the global nature of the semiconductor industry. The filing notes recent honors, including inclusion in the Financial Times top 500 global companies and BusinessWeek's InfoTech 100 (one of only three semiconductor companies selected).
